Transaction ce8fcf9632990b7e8c2953e23c47316597a74801b55152d6f23f12bcb25ad0be
1 Input
1 Output
-
ce8fcf9632990b7e8c2953e23c47316597a74801b55152d6f23f12bcb25ad0be:0
- value
- 58684
- script pubkey
- OP_0 OP_PUSHBYTES_20 d31cc3a74f51d105c4d34c2232d6e891d4a5ca67
- address
- bc1q6vwv8f6028gst3xnfs3r94hgj822tjn80lm7ym